Visible examination is step one within the tasting process. Swirling the wine in a glass oxygenates it, bringing out the aromas that are essential to understanding the wine's essence. Observing colors starting from deep purple to pale straw provides insight into the wine's age and selection. The clarity and brilliance of the wine also provide clues about its quality.


Subsequent, the olfactory experience takes precedence. The nose is commonly considered probably the most crucial part of tasting. Constructing an consciousness of common aromas can be helpful. Fruits, flowers, spices, and earthy notes are sometimes current. Taking time to inhale deeply before tasting allows for a extra profound appreciation of a wine's bouquet.

When it comes to tasting, the strategy ought to be deliberate and considerate. Small sips are advisable, permitting the wine to linger within the mouth. This technique enables the taster to discern the advanced layers of flavors. Noting the preliminary style, the mid-palate, and the finish contributes to a whole understanding of the wine’s profile.


One Other essential facet of wine tasting is the understanding of balance and structure. A well-balanced wine presents harmonious flavors where no single factor overwhelms the others. Analyzing how acidity interacts with sweetness and tannins will assist in assessing the general composition of the wine.


Wines can range significantly from one vintage to another due to environmental elements, which makes understanding the idea of terroir important. Terroir refers to the geographical and climatic conditions, in addition to the winemaking practices that have an effect on the ultimate product. This relationship between the land and the wine can influence its flavor spectrum dramatically.

  • Start by observing the wine’s look; tilt the glass to evaluate clarity, colour depth, and viscosity as these elements can indicate the wine's age and body.

  • Swirl the wine gently in the glass to launch its fragrant compounds, enhancing the olfactory experience.

  • Take a second to inhale the aromas earlier than tasting; note the complexity and the primary scent classes similar to fruity, earthy, floral, or spicy.

  • When tasting, permit a small quantity of wine to cover your palate, ensuring to pay attention to the initial style, mid-palate flavors, and finish to gauge its structure.

  • Pay attention to the tannins present; they will affect the feel and mouthfeel, giving insights into the wine's aging potential.

  • Consider the acidity level, which may present freshness to the wine, balancing sweetness and enhancing food pairings.

  • Use a scorecard or journal to jot down observations about every wine, including flavors, aromas, and personal impressions to check later.

  • Experiment with food pairings throughout tastings, as this will significantly enhance or change the perception of the wine’s flavor profile.

  • Engage in discussions with fellow tasters to share views, which can broaden the appreciation and understanding of various wines.

How do I know if a wine is nice quality?


Good high quality wine usually has balance among its elements, which means that acidity, tannins, sweetness, and alcohol work harmoniously collectively. Look for complexity in flavors and aromas and a long, pleasant finish. Quality wines also usually exhibit distinct traits reflecting their varietal and area.

Is it important to use specific glassware for wine tasting?


Yes, utilizing specific glassware enhances the wine tasting experience. Acceptable glasses can affect the aroma and flavor notion. For example, a Bordeaux glass is designed to reinforce full-bodied purple wines by permitting oxygen to work together with them, whereas a narrower flute is right for sparkling wines to protect carbonation.

What are some widespread wine tasting mistakes to avoid?


Frequent wine tasting errors include not correctly cleaning your palate between wines, serving wines at incorrect temperatures, and overlooking the importance of the glass form. Additionally, being overly influenced by others' opinions can cloud your own tasting experience; at all times trust your personal palate.
